**Action item (PM-214, Coldvault archival):** Automate archiving of cold storage buckets older than the retention cutoff. Manual sweeps missed two regions last quarter and blew the storage budget. Owner: infra rotation. Sweep cadence, batch size, and age thresholds must be config-driven, not hardcoded, so on-call can tune under load. Dry-run mode required before first prod run. Proposed defaults for review at sync are below.

limits module of fahog-kahop:
CAPS = {
    "fraeth": 189,
    "drumir": 842,
}

**Q: How do I adjust watering schedules in SproutCue?**

Easy — open the Schedules tab, pick the zone, and drag the watering window. SproutCue recalculates soil-moisture targets overnight, so changes take effect the next cycle. Don't edit the YAML configs directly; the sync job will overwrite them. If a zone looks stuck, ping the greenhouse ops team first.

alerts address for kafof-bagag: kasael@olvarqdyn.corp

## Deployment

The Mirelode tile cache sits between the renderer and the edge nodes. Deploy it before the renderer so warm-up requests have somewhere to land, and always drain connections before restarting — evictions mid-flight corrupt the shard index. Future maintainers should verify the deployed instance matches the configuration below.

config for yahof-tajop:
zorath:
  pin: 7493
  metrics_host: metrics.zorath.tolvaqsys.internal
  tenant: praiel
  seal: seal_fd9cd4f1